CERT tidy
Move per-connection state out of the CERT structure: which should just be for shared configuration data (e.g. certificates to use). In particular move temporary premaster secret, raw ciphers, peer signature algorithms and shared signature algorithms. Reviewed-by: Rich Salz <rsalz@openssl.org>
